Farm thefts
Unfortunately farm thefts are on the increase. Please ensure you call the 0845 number with any
information regarding unknown or suspicious vehicles or persons. We need to know any information you have as we may be able to assist you in getting your items back, following a theft. We would also like to make you aware that there are thefts of diesel occurring in the area, so please make sure that your supply is sufficiently secured. Farm thefts don’t just have to include machinery, it can involve horse tack too. We offer a free service to mark any tack, with your postcode. If you require us to come and visit you to do this, please give us a call on 0845 8 505 505 and we can make an appointment to do this for you.

DPPO – Designated Public Place Orders
You may have noted from the local press, that Winslow and Steeple Claydon are soon to be
Designated Public Places. This means that the Public will no longer be able to drink in public areas. These Orders are there to help reduce the amount of alcohol-fuelled Anti-Social Behaviour within Winslow and Steeple Claydon.

SkyWatch

SkyWatch is a relatively new watch scheme that is ideal for assisting to locate stolen horseboxes and other large items such as horsetrailers and caravans which get stolen on a regular basis. As we have links with TVP’s HorseWatch, we are promoting the use of letting and numbering, similar to those seen on the roof of a Police vehicle. We recommend the use of your postcode. This means that once we have had notification of stolen equipment such as a horsebox, we are able to call on SkyWatch to go up in the air and have a look around the vicinity to try and locate the vehicle. Crime Prevention

As the Winter is within reach, we are urging people to have a look at their home security. By this, we mean making sure you have adequate locks and chains on the door and also making sure that your doors and windows are locked when you leave the house and also at night.
